Key Responsibilities

Full ownership of monthly management accounts, including variance analysis and insightful commentary
Preparation of month-end working papers (accruals, prepayments, fixed assets, bank reconciliations, leases and balance sheet reconciliations)
Posting journals and ensuring integrity of financial data
Managing supplier relationships, invoice processing, and weekly payment runs
Supporting Finance Group reporting packs (Flash reporting, full P&L, cashflow, balance sheet)
Supporting quarterly forecasting, annual budgets, and business planning
Assisting with preparation of monthly business packs
Providing external audit support and responding to audit queries
Supporting strategy and annual reporting
Developing standard procedures and driving continuous process improvements
Assisting with ad hoc financial analysis and reporting requests
